RESOLUTION NO. ___________, SERIES 2022
title
A RESOLUTION HONORING DONNIE BURTON BY DEDICATING THE CORNER OF 2801 WEST CHESTNUT AND 28th STREET AS "DONNIE BURTON'S 100 PIPER'S WAY" IN HIS HONOR.
body
SPONSORED BY: COUNCIL MEMBER DONNA PURVIS

WHEREAS, Mr. Donnie Burton has provided a safe environment for neighborhood adults to bond and mingle for the past 46 years at the 100 Pipers Club. 100 Pipers Club is often referred to by its patrons as the "Cheers in the Hood". 100 Pipers Club is a place where everyone knows each other, bonding like family;
WHEREAS, Mr. Burton, who is 81 years old, when asked about retiring, responded, "Where would my friends go - how would they continue to see each other?" Mr. Burton remains dedicated to providing a space that continues to put smiles on faces and joy in others' hearts; and
WHEREAS, Council recognizes the importance of providing spaces for its citizens to develop a greater sense of community.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E LEGISLATIVE COUNCIL OF THE LOUISVILLE/JEFFERSON COUNTY METRO GOVERNMENT AS FOLLOWS:

SECTION I: Mr. Donnie Burton's service to his community by providing a space for his neighbors to enrich their experience as citizens of Louisville Metro is hereby recognized with the placement of an honorary street sign on the corner of 2801 West Chestnut and 28th Street and so designated as "Donnie Burton's 100 Pipers Way".
SECTION II: The Department of Public Works is hereby directed to move forward with the fabrication and installation of the honorary street sign upon the passage of this Resolution and the receipt of funds to cover the expense.
SECTION III: This Resolution shall take effect upon its passage and approval or otherwise becoming law.
